  • Abstract
    Equivalence checking (EC) and functional Engineering Change Order (ECO) on large-scale designs becomes a crucial industrial topic as the design scale expands. In this topic, we are especially interested in how to partition the large-scale problems into smaller EC and ECO problem with lower complexity. In this contest, we ask the participants to design the algorithm to insert the corresponding cuts as the partitioned points on given two designs as simplifying the EC and ECO problems. The team correctly simplifying the problem most wins the contest. The benchmark suites are extracted from the real designs in our interesting applications. We look forward to triggering the academic area to investigate on this problem.
